# 사용자 유효성 검사 엑솔라는 사용자가 게임에 등록되어 있는지 확인하기 위해 user_validation 유형이 포함된 웹훅을 웹훅 URL로 전송합니다. 이 요청은 결제 프로세스의 일부이며 여러 번 전송됩니다. * 사용자가 결제 UI에서 결제 방법을 선택한 경우 * 사용자가 결제 양식에 데이터를 입력한 경우(예: PayPal을 통해 결제할 경우 은행 카드 데이터 또는 우편번호) * 사용자가 지금 지불을 클릭하여 결제를 진행하는 경우 * 결제 프로세스가 완료되고 거래 상태가 done로 변경되는 경우 어떤 결제 방법으로 지불을 진행하여도 요청이 전송됩니다. 관리자 페이지에 웹훅 URL을 저장하면 웹훅에서 자세한 정보를 수신할 수 있는 권한을 부여할 수 있습니다. 이렇게 하려면 프로젝트 설정 >웹훅> 고급 설정 섹션의 관리자 페이지에서 필요한 토글을 활성화로 설정하십시오. 참고 2025년 1월 22일 또는 그 이전에 관리자 페이지에 등록한 경우, 프로젝트 설정 >웹훅 > 테스트 > 결제 > 고급 설정 섹션에서 토글을 찾을 수 있습니다. 토글 설명 민감한 데이터 없이 필수 사용자 매개 변수만 전송 사용자에 대한 다음 정보만 웹훅에서 전달됩니다.ID국가 사용자 정의 매개 변수 전송 사용자 정의 토큰 매개 변수 관련 정보가 웹훅에서 전달됩니다. Endpoint: POST user-validation Version: 1.0 ## Request fields (application/json): - `notification_type` (string, required) 알림 유형. - `settings` (object) 사용자 정의 프로젝트 설정(개체)입니다. - `settings.merchant_id` (integer) 판매자 ID입니다. - `settings.project_id` (integer) 프로젝트 ID. 이 매개 변수는 [관리자 페이지](https://publisher.xsolla.com/)의 프로젝트 이름 옆에서 확인할 수 있습니다. - `user` (object) 사용자 세부 사항(개체)입니다. - `user.country` (string) 사용자의 국가. [ISO 3166-1 alpha-2 standard](https://en.wikipedia.org/wiki/ISO_3166-1_alpha-2)에 따른 2자로 된 국가 코드를 사용합니다. - `user.email` (string) 사용자 이메일. - `user.id` (string, required) 사용자 ID. - `user.ip` (string) 유저 IP 주소입니다. - `user.name` (string) 사용자 이름. - `user.phone` (string) 유저 전화 번호입니다(국제 형식). ## Response 400 fields (application/json): - `error` (object) - `error.code` (string) - `error.message` (string) ## Response 204 fields ## Response 500 fields